Research ethics and ethical review boards are often seen as something only academics worry about. But if practitioners undertake surveys, interviews, focus groups, field observations, or even use pre-existing data with identifiable information, their measurement activities may still fit the legal definition of human subjects research where collecting data. iDE is a global nonprofit implementing ethics protocols across all projects and is now creating its own accredited institutional review board (IRB); come learn how to find, understand, and navigate the requirements of each country’s laws.
